"As part of its impressive list of ever-changing craft cocktails, Wooster’s Garden has launched its 6th annual winter hot toddy menu, with the team creating seven unique flavor profiles to please the palate. For traditionalists, there is the Slow & Low Hot Toddy with Slow & Low rye, bitters, lemon and hot water, while more exotic options include the tequila and mezcal heavy Blessed by Fortunella with kumquat and ginger.
